Viola’s charm lies in its quiet streets, strong sense of community, and more accessible price point compared to larger Kansas cities. However, this also means the housing inventory can be smaller and properties may have unique characteristics, like older farmhouses or homes on larger lots. A lender familiar with the Viola and broader Rice County area will understand how to properly appraise these properties. They won't be thrown by a well-maintained older home or a septic system instead of city sewer—common factors that can unnecessarily complicate a transaction with an out-of-state online lender.
Your search should start with a mix of local and regional options. Consider community banks and credit unions with branches in nearby McPherson, Lyons, or Hutchinson. These institutions often have deep roots in Kansas and may offer more personalized service and flexible underwriting because they know the market intimately. Simultaneously, explore lenders who are experts in statewide Kansas programs. The Kansas Housing Resources Corporation (KHRC) offers fantastic programs like First Time Homebuyer Program with competitive interest rates and down payment assistance. Not every lender is approved to offer these state-specific programs, so asking about KHRC right away is a vital question.
Here is your actionable plan: First, get pre-approved by at least two different types of lenders (e.g., a local credit union and a regional bank that offers KHRC loans). This pre-approval, based on your finances, is your key to making a serious offer in our modest market. Second, ask every lender you speak with these local-focused questions: "How many loans have you closed in Rice County in the last year?" and "Can you walk me through the KHRC programs I might qualify for?" Their answers will tell you who truly has local expertise.
Finally, remember that in a small town, relationships matter. Your real estate agent will likely have trusted recommendations for lenders who are responsive, reliable, and known for closing on time. Choosing a lender who communicates well with your Viola-based agent can make the entire process smoother.
